Bhadrak DHH under fire after woman dies in lift accident

Bhubaneswar, April 24: In a tragic and shocking incident, a woman patient lost her life following a suspected lift malfunction at the District Headquarters Hospital (DHH) in Bhadrak on Thursday, sparking widespread tension and protests within the hospital premises.

The deceased has been identified as Minati Parida, a resident of Narasinghapur village under Randia Gram Panchayat in Bhadrak district. She was reportedly brought to the hospital via 108 ambulance service after she suddenly fell ill. After receiving initial treatment, she was being shifted to the medicine ward when the mishap occurred.

According to sources, the lift moved abruptly while Minati was inside, with no staff present nearby to assist or monitor the process. The woman became trapped inside and is believed to have died due to suffocation. The horrifying incident led to panic, outrage, and protests by her family members and local residents.

Upon receiving information, a police team arrived at the scene and brought the situation under control. Authorities have launched a detailed investigation to determine the exact cause of the lift malfunction and identify possible negligence in hospital safety protocols.
